The Tyr978X BRCA1 mutation is a founder mutation detected in high-risk Iraqi-Iranian Jewish families as well as in the general non-Ashkenazi population. The same mutation was also reported in non-Jewish high-risk women from Canada. Its occurrence in non-Jewish individuals from Iran has never been tested.
Assess the occurrence rate of Tyr978X BRCA1 germline mutation in the general population of Iranian non- Jewish individuals and compare the BRCA1-linked haplotype of Jewish and non-Jewish mutation carriers.
PCR amplification of the relevant fragment of the BRCA1 gene, followed by restriction enzyme digestion that differentiates wild type from mutant allele. For haplotyping, 7 BRCA1-linked markers were used. The tested population included 442 apparently healthy Iranian non-Jewish individuals, and 17 mutation carriers from Israel and Canada.
The Tyr978X BRCA1 mutation was not detected in any Iranian non-Jewish individual. The intragenic haplotype of all Jewish Israeli mutation carriers was identical, but differed from that of Canadian non-Jews in two intragenic markers.
The Tyr978X BRCA1 mutation which is a founder mutation in Jews, may be a hot spot in non-Jewish high risk women, and probably does not represent a rare sequence variant in Iranian non-Jews.
